The Royal Downfall: From Prince to Stripped Titles

Andrew Mountbatten-Windsor, born as Prince Andrew, the second son of Queen Elizabeth II and Prince Philip, Duke of Edinburgh, was once a celebrated member of the Royal Family. His marriage to Sarah Ferguson in 1986 saw him bestowed with the title Duke of York, and together they welcomed two daughters, Princess Beatrice and Princess Eugenie. Despite their divorce in 1996, the couple maintained cordial terms, a testament to their enduring family bond.

However, Andrew's life took a sharp pivot in 2019 when intense scrutiny over his ties to Jeffrey Epstein compelled him to step back from royal duties. This was merely the prelude to a far more significant shift. In 2025, following a groundswell of public pressure and renewed examination of his relationship with Epstein, King Charles III made a momentous decision. In a move widely regarded as unprecedented in modern royal history, His Majesty formally stripped his brother of his Prince and Duke of York titles, as well as his HRH (His Royal Highness) style. This decision underscored the monarchy's commitment to protecting its reputation amidst a scandal that refused to fade. It marked a definitive end to Andrew's active royal life and sent a clear message about the unwavering standards expected of those in the royal spotlight. The Epstein Shadow: Persistent Scrutiny and Arrest

The core of Andrew's troubles has always been his friendship with Jeffrey Epstein. Despite Andrew's consistent denials of wrongdoing and his expressed regret over the association, the shadow of Epstein has proved long and persistent. The "Andrew Latest" developments have only intensified this scrutiny, pushing the boundaries of what was previously considered possible for a senior royal.

Most recently, in an astonishing turn of events, Andrew Mountbatten-Windsor was arrested by British authorities on suspicion of misconduct in public life. The former prince was later released from police custody, having been seen departing Aylsham Police Station in England. While he has not been charged, the arrest itself sent shockwaves globally, highlighting the gravity of the allegations he faces. British police are actively considering claims that King Charles III's younger brother allegedly passed confidential government documents to Epstein. These allegations, coupled with the release of the latest Epstein files by the U.S. Justice Department, have kept the pressure on Andrew to an unprecedented degree, despite his reiteration of innocence.

The ongoing nature of the investigation means the full scope of potential implications is still unfolding. Royal Lodge and the Financial Entanglement

Beyond the legal and title-stripping developments, Andrew's residential situation has also become a point of public contention. For two decades, Andrew Mountbatten-Windsor resided at Royal Lodge in Windsor, a sprawling property that came under intense scrutiny when it was revealed he had been paying only "peppercorn" rent. This arrangement, effectively a symbolic payment rather than a market-rate rent, sparked widespread criticism, fueling public perceptions of royal entitlement at taxpayer expense.

As part of the escalating fallout, and likely as a condition of the ongoing discussions with the monarchy, Andrew reportedly agreed to vacate Royal Lodge if formally requested. This move, while seemingly minor in comparison to the loss of titles or an arrest, symbolizes a further erosion of his privileges and an increased accountability for his financial arrangements. The dramatic events have not gone unnoticed on the global stage. Former U.S. President Donald Trump commented on Andrew Mountbatten-Windsor's arrest, describing the situation as "very sad" and "so bad for the royal family." Trump, who has also faced scrutiny regarding his past association with Epstein (and denies any wrongdoing, claiming exoneration), framed Andrew's predicament through his own experience. These comments, while from an external figure, underscore the international attention and the perceived damage to the institution's standing.
